The decision this page must answer: Can the provider document individual micro processing and honest trace-remain expectations?
For hamsters, mice, rats, and gerbils in Spokane, micro handling and trace-material recovery are central. The provider should explain its tray, identity method, batching schedule, and return container without promising a standard volume.
Decision path for Spokane: Name species and bonded animals → Request whiskers, fur, paw print, or bedding keepsake before transfer → Confirm micro tray, batch day, identity control, and return format → Choose vial, keychain, seed paper, or non-ash memorial after expectations are clear
Evidence to request before committing: micro-tray explanation; species-named receipt; batch-day disclosure; no-guarantee statement.
Pause or walk away when you see: dog-sized service description; fixed ash volume promised; multiple animals without a labeling plan.
